Mesothelioma is a rare and deadly type of cancer that develops when an individual is exposed to asbestos. This asbestos exposure typically occurred at a workplace where employees handled asbestos-containing products. The cancer could develop anywhere between 10 and 40 years after the exposure, and may affect the lungs as well as the heart, abdomen, and other organs. Mesothelioma patients have the right to receive compensation from asbestos companies responsible for their exposure. This compensation can be obtained through a private lawsuit or asbestos trust fund claim.

A lawyer can help you apply for workers' compensation and VA benefits in addition to mesothelioma compensation. They can help you file an asbestos trust fund claim if manufacturers of asbestos-containing goods filed for bankruptcy but aren't currently facing lawsuits. They can also assist you to in bringing a wrongful death claim on behalf of a deceased loved one who was suffering from an asbestos-related disease.
